Since it's your first time attempting to mud and tape drywall I wouldn't make it any harder than need be. I would swap it out for a bag of 15 or 30 min and a small tub of blue premixed compound. The bag stuff needs mixed with water and it kicks off in that amount of time. You only use it to put the tape on. The fast dry time lets you get the blue on in the same day and it sticks the tape to the wall better than the lightweight compound. Then a few thin coats of blue to taper it in. Less is more when mudding drywall. It's better to do 4-5 thin coats to get what you want than globbing it in and having to sand the chit out of it. Sent from my SM-G965U using Tapatalk |

Hi folks. More about COVID-19. Now is the time for most of the USA to buckle down and stay home. For the sake of everyone around you. Death rates for the elderly and vulnerable will skyrocket if/when hospitals are overwhelmed (for example, imagine 10% of those over 65 years old dying). Hospitals in many areas, including Boston and New York, are about a week away from getting completely slammed. When >1/1,000 people in your area have COVID-19, this will send > 1/20,000 people to the ICU (these are very rough ballpark numbers, but give you a sense). Given that people need ICU's for other things, this is about or over what hospitals can handle while giving people good care. There has clearly been a lot of undiagnosed circulation in the USA. There has been a complete failure of our federal response. Without getting into politics, let's try to save our country with a bottom-up response to limit transmission. Please: --Stay away from the ER if you suspect you have COVID-19, unless you are in extreme distress (can't say a full sentence without being out of breath). Talk to your doctor via phone and get tested at a location that minimizes exposure to others. --Ideally, just stay home. If you have to go out, do not go to parties, concerts, bars, or anywhere where you have more than 10 people in a room, unless you absolutely need to. Don't hang out with friends who are going to crowded areas. --Maybe pick a few friends to hang out with regularly, and keep it a closed network. --Order food from restaurants (ones that you trust) to go or for delivery. --Stay home!! Go for walks in uncrowded areas. --Take care of yourself. Sent from my SM-G955U using Tapatalk |
